Iowa meat co. fights unionization at NY warehouse (The Charlotte Observer) (Cached page) A kosher meatpacking plant in Iowa that was the target of a sweeping immigration raid this year is not the only venue where the plant's owners are locked in a fight over undocumented workers. Agriprocessors Inc. has gone all the way to the U.S. Supreme Court to urge the justices to reconsider their long-held position that workers in the country illegally have a right to join labor unions. Smart Growth Resource Library: Iowa's Green Streets Building Criteria (Smart Growth Online) (Cached page) The Iowa Green Streets Criteria, published by Iowa Department of Economic Development (IDED), promote public health, energy efficiency, water conservation, smart locations, operational savings and sustainable building practices.
